Output 668a10ad0156b70ca85f78f690303e3a5c68abcaf7a9d46f94e057cc48e60aba:0

value
272090
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8aacd6f397ba1ac6cd082af8981e11bb6a58171b OP_EQUALVERIFY OP_CHECKSIG
address
1DeFJamvuugaNtw9GMRHCiTYWmuRDYxjnx
transaction
668a10ad0156b70ca85f78f690303e3a5c68abcaf7a9d46f94e057cc48e60aba
spent
true